We loved L'Olmo. It was quiet, subdued and charming. The scenery was spectacular. In the early morning we would get up and walk the quiet road in front, just taking it all in - then relax with a coffee, etc. and watch the day begin to unfold. The rooms were well kept up and the service was very, very good.

L'Olmo is the best example of an elegant Tuscan inn around. Only 7 rooms, all tastefully appointed and meticulously maintained. Gorgeous views from every angle of what you picture as the typical Tuscan landscape.
